The equipment was tested in the Huanxiling Oil Production Plant 17 Station 12-2015 Well in the Second Oil Production Zone

2024-04-09

(1) The test situation of the equipment in the Huanxiling Oil Production Plant 17 Station Huan-12-2015 Well (Comparison of Frequency Conversion and Power Frequency):

Tested and verified by the Oilfield Energy Conservation Monitoring Center of PetroChina (Report No.: D2022-016), the data are as follows:

Original state data: CYJY12-4.8-73HB beam pumping unit power frequency operation, stroke 2.15 times/min, daily liquid production of 8.8t, liquid production unit consumption of 16.1700Kwh/t.

Test equipment: CYJY12-4.8-73HB beam pumping unit multi-stage frequency conversion operation, stroke 1.93 times/min, daily liquid production of 9.79t, liquid production unit consumption of 12.6153Kwh/t.

The water cut of this well is 98%, and after using the pumping unit multi-stage frequency conversion control system,

The daily over-output liquid volume is: 9.79-8.8=0.99t

Annual over-output liquid volume: 9.99×365=361.35t

More crude oil per year: 361.35× (1-98%) = 7.227t

The price of crude oil is calculated according to 3650 yuan/ton, and the benefits are created in more than one year: 7227×3650 = 26,400 yuan

The unit consumption of liquid production decreased: 16.17-12.6153=3.5547 Kwh/t

According to the daily liquid production of 9.79t, the annual power saving: 9.79×365×3.5547=12702 kWh

According to the electricity cost of 0.91 yuan/kwh, the annual electricity cost saving: 0.91× 12702≈11600 yuan

The expected total annual benefit is about: 2.64 + 1.16 = 38,000 yuan
